{"id":29170246,"url":"https://github.com/mendixlabs/popupvideoplayer","last_synced_at":"2025-07-01T12:39:42.577Z","repository":{"id":33236260,"uuid":"36880571","full_name":"mendixlabs/PopupVideoPlayer","owner":"mendixlabs","description":"This a Mendix widget that takes a video ID as attribute, shows a thumbnail and title and opens a popup video player on click.","archived":false,"fork":false,"pushed_at":"2021-10-07T08:34:46.000Z","size":607,"stargazers_count":0,"open_issues_count":2,"forks_count":2,"subscribers_count":10,"default_branch":"master","last_synced_at":"2024-04-13T17:55:37.244Z","etag":null,"topics":["mendix-widget"],"latest_commit_sha":null,"homepage":"https://appstore.home.mendix.com/link/app/2059/Mendix/Popup-Video-Player","language":"JavaScript","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"apache-2.0","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/mendixlabs.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2015-06-04T15:57:17.000Z","updated_at":"2023-06-28T14:11:59.000Z","dependencies_parsed_at":"2022-08-17T22:45:15.749Z","dependency_job_id":null,"html_url":"https://github.com/mendixlabs/PopupVideoPlayer","commit_stats":null,"previous_names":[],"tags_count":4,"template":false,"template_full_name":null,"purl":"pkg:github/mendixlabs/PopupVideoPlayer","rep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mendixlabs%2FPopupVideoPlayer","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mendixlabs%2FPopupVideoPlayer/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mendixlabs%2FPopupVideoPlayer/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mendixlabs%2FPopupVideoPlayer/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/mendixlabs","download_url":"https://codeload.github.com/mendixlabs/PopupVideoPlayer/tar.gz/refs/heads/master","sbom_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/mendixlabs%2FPopupVideoPlayer/sbom","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":262964052,"owners_count":23391940,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["mendix-widget"],"created_at":"2025-07-01T12:39:33.773Z","updated_at":"2025-07-01T12:39:42.499Z","avatar_url":"https://github.com/mendixlabs.png","language":"JavaScript","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Popup Video Player [![Support](https://img.shields.io/badge/Mendix%20Support%3A-Community-orange.svg)](https://docs.mendix.com/community/app-store/app-store-content-support)\n\nThis widget shows a small preview thumbnail and title for a YouTube or Vimeo video.\nWhen clicked, it will open the video in a popup.\nClicking outside the popup closes it again.\n\n## Contributing\n\nFor more information on contributing to this repository visit [Contributing to a GitHub repository](https://world.mendix.com/display/howto50/Contributing+to+a+GitHub+repository)!\n\n## Configuration\n\n### Data Source\n\n#### Video ID Attribute\nThis is the attribute containing the ID for the video. Make sure this matches the Video Source that is specified.\n\n#### Video Source\nHere you can specify if the video ID will be for YouTube or Vimeo. These are currently the only supported video providers.\nPlease send in an issue if you would like to see another video platform supported.\n\n### General\n\n#### Autoplay\nYou can set this to have the video autoplay once the popup opens.\n\n### Appearance\n\n#### Player Width\nThe width of the popup.\n\n#### Player height\nThe height of the popup.\n\n### Responsive\n\n#### Responsive Fullscreen\nIf you set this to true, the player will determine the width and height of the player, instead of using the Player width and height as set in 'Appearance'. **Default: false**\n\n#### Max width percentage\nIf you use the Responsive Fullscreen option, this will determine what the max width/height is of the player. It will center the video and scale it to the window width/height, multiplied by the percentage. **Default: 90**\n\n### Behavior\n\n#### On Click Microflow\nAn optional microflow that is triggered when the popup is opened.\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mendixlabs%2Fpopupvideoplayer","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fmendixlabs%2Fpopupvideoplayer","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fmendixlabs%2Fpopupvideoplayer/lists"}